How to Become a ProBlogger?
Posted in Blog Tips | By AhTim @ March 15th, 2008
Many bloggers claim that they are problogger. I am curious on what problogger means? I search for the word “problogger” in wikipedia but have no answer. Does it mean someone earn a lot of money and traffics from web log? Or someone have a lot of RSS readers?
I don’t think so. Why? Let’s analyze this question from the aspects below:
Money
This might be the most concerning part by most bloggers. Many bloggers thought that more money they earn from blog, more professions they have in blogging. That’s the reason why many bloggers use this aspect to compare or criticize one another by using their monthly earnings.
But, let’s think. Does it mean that bloggers that does not earn money is not, or cannot be a professional blogger? How about bloggers that blog with their profession in certain niche without putting ads? Can we call them ProBloggers? Sure! Spammers might earn a lot of money from their websites, but does it mean they are professional blogger? No! Hence money is not a factor to become ProBlogger.
Traffics
Certainly, traffics is a factor. But it should not the only criteria. For example, a car technician might blog about car technical knowledge. His blog traffics inferior to everybody here and none of us have interest to read his blog. Does it means he is not a professional blogger? No. Who knows his blog has high authority in the niche of car maintenance?
RSS Subscribers
Same thing above applied in this aspect. If someone does not have RSS subscribers, does it means they are not professional blogger? Definitely RSS subscriber quantity should not be a qualification to determine a professional blogger.
Definition of ProBlogger
So what is the definition of ProBlogger? In my opinion, there are 2 main factors to determine a professional blogger:
1. Establish Authority in Your Niche - Contribute contents with your profession to establish your authority in the blogsphere. When readers in your niche trust on you, you got the authority.
2. Make Readers Respect You - Respect others before make readers respect you. You want men to do to you, you also must likewise do to them. Always use polite words and positive attitude in your post.
As a conclusion, everybody can become a problogger as long as they responsible to the content, only post true story with sincere. When readers respect your authority in your niche, then you are a ProBlogger!
